WEST BROM JOIN HOOPS IN CHASE FOR HENRY



WEST BROM will join Celtic in the summer race for Nigerian wonderboy Henry Onyekuru.
The Midlands outfit have sent spies to watch the 19-year-old Eupen attacker who was the subject of a £1million Hoops bid in the January transfer window.
Onyekuru has already stated he will quit the Belgian side at the end of the season.
The pacy wide-man has scored 15 goals in a prolific campaign that has seen him mentioned as a possible Belgian Player of the Year.
Hawthorns boss Tony Pulis has received good reports on the teenager and plans taking a look before the end of the term.
Asked about his next move, Onyekuru didn’t mention specific teams, but admitted: “Clubs in England, Spain, Scotland and Germany have contacted me.
“I have made my decision to leave. I have already agreed with Eupen that I am joining my new club after this season.
“I want to take the next step and play abroad. My ultimate aim is to one day play in the Premier League.”
